Transaction 753fdae98f6cdf3eb1eedd4ffcc0f26281372e4942d95d1a8b6ee4b16dcd77ba
1 Input
2 Outputs
- 753fdae98f6cdf3eb1eedd4ffcc0f26281372e4942d95d1a8b6ee4b16dcd77ba:0
- 753fdae98f6cdf3eb1eedd4ffcc0f26281372e4942d95d1a8b6ee4b16dcd77ba:1
value 14989957
address 13bK1SmsiDSMeapuKkFgrrkZM9VUEFsd5B
value 105000000
address 1KdY1gk9dMhEbk4eA8jPBmnDSoiDyvByr